Commercialize code. Master Open Core, Support, and SaaS business models for open source software projects.
How do you make money giving code away? This course explores successful Open Source Software (OSS) business models. You will learn the 'Open Core' model (free basics, paid enterprise features), the 'Red Hat' support model, and the managed SaaS model. We cover licensing implications (AGPL vs MIT) for monetization, building a contributor community that doubles as a sales funnel, and navigating the ethics of commercializing community work.
Estimated completion time: 21 lessons • Self-paced learning • Lifetime access
Yes, sustainability ensures the code survives.
Licensing is complex; we cover the business impact.
We cover GitHub Sponsors, but it rarely scales.
GitLab, MongoDB, HashiCorp, and Confluent.
3 recommended paths based on what you're learning
The natural next step after Open Source Business Models? Becoming a Solutions Consultant.
The secret weapon for Open Source Business Models learners? Adding Cloud Computing to your toolkit.
The smartest Open Source Business Models professionals are using Gamma AI to turn ideas into presentations instantly.